The Brazil e-Visa is an electronic travel authorization that enables eligible travelers to visit Brazil for tourism, business, or transit purposes. This digital visa eliminates the need for time-consuming trips to embassies or consulates, making it a convenient option for those looking to travel to Brazil. The e-Visa is valid for up to 90 days and allows multiple entries, making it perfect for those who wish to explore more during their stay.

The Brazil e-Visa is valid for up to 90 days from the date of entry. You can enter multiple times during this validity period.
No, travelers must apply for the Brazil e-Visa in advance online before traveling to Brazil.
While travel insurance is not a requirement for obtaining the e-Visa, it is highly recommended for your safety and peace of mind.
If your application is denied, you will receive a notification explaining the reasons. You can address the issues and reapply if eligible.
The cost of the Brazil e-Visa varies depending on your nationality and the processing time you choose. Check the official website for the most accurate fee structure.
Extensions are typically not allowed on an e-Visa. If you wish to stay longer, you should explore other visa options before your entry.
